Synopsis

What are rainforests and why are they important? This book looks at the fragile ecosystem and its destruction over the last fifty years. It looks at whether there can be a balance between people's needs and the well-being of the forests themselves. This book talks about the causes of the destruction of rainforest and also at the positive projects that are already happening to conserve the rainforest. It is also looks at the future of the rainforest. Opposing viewpoints are given throughout to provide opportunities for discussion and debate.

Author Bio
Ewan McLeish is a writer and lecturer on science and environmental issues. He has recently worked with teachers in the Cameroon, West Africa, developing education materials about the environment, including rainforests. The consultant, Dr Yolanda Foote, is a Post-Doctoral Fellow in the School of Chemistry, Physics and Environmental Science, at the University of Sussex.
